I was looking on that site ioffer.com and they have guitars listed as actual Rickenbacker 360 and 330s but they aren't. the tail piece and pickups are totally different and they are only like $350. I don't see how someone can get away with listing something as a Rickenbacker when it clearly isn't I hope no one gets scammed on that. Anyone ever seen anything like this?
